Output d26413bfdb0d0ac2d91e5247751bfb036a886ea16cdc030809c5b5cf03ef8a94:2

value
42689167
script pubkey
OP_HASH160 OP_PUSHBYTES_20 361223b42acb7afb5e6565b2b684d0fa0990f98b OP_EQUAL
address
MCq4T99meD2ry7TXtCDDF57BfpCRhy7Pta
transaction
d26413bfdb0d0ac2d91e5247751bfb036a886ea16cdc030809c5b5cf03ef8a94
spent
true